ctrl+shift+p filters: :st2 :st3 :win :osx :linux
Browse

Direnv

by zchee ST3

Sublime integrate Direnv

Details

Installs

  • Total 240
  • Win 69
  • Mac 102
  • Linux 69
Aug 5 Aug 4 Aug 3 Aug 2 Aug 1 Jul 31 Jul 30 Jul 29 Jul 28 Jul 27 Jul 26 Jul 25 Jul 24 Jul 23 Jul 22 Jul 21 Jul 20 Jul 19 Jul 18 Jul 17 Jul 16 Jul 15 Jul 14 Jul 13 Jul 12 Jul 11 Jul 10 Jul 9 Jul 8 Jul 7 Jul 6 Jul 5 Jul 4 Jul 3 Jul 2 Jul 1 Jun 30 Jun 29 Jun 28 Jun 27 Jun 26 Jun 25 Jun 24 Jun 23 Jun 22
Windows 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 1 0 0 0 0 1 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
Mac 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 1 0 0 0 0 0 0 0 0 1 0 0 0 0 0 0 0 0 0 1 1 0 0 0 0 0
Linux 0 0 0 1 0 0 0 0 0 0 0 0 0 0 0 0 0 0 1 0 0 0 0 0 0 0 0 0 0 0 0 1 0 0 0 0 0 0 1 0 0 0 0 0 1

Readme

Source
raw.​githubusercontent.​com

Sublime-direnv

sublime-gulp, sublime-vagrant, These are awesome package.
But, I use direnv, so not working.

That is why I made this.

Instration

Package Control

If you have PackageControl installed, you can use it to install the package.

Manual

You can clone the repository in your /Packages folder.

git clone git@github.com:fainder/sublime-direnv.git ~/Library/Application\ Support/Sublime\ Text\ 3/Packages/sublime-direnv

Usage

When there is .envrc file to open project, choose Direnv allow from the command pallete.

.envrc Sample

Do

export VAGRANT_IP=192.168.33.10
export THEME_DIR=_theme
export CSS_DIR=_theme/css
export JS_DIR=_theme/js
export SASS_DIR=_theme/sass
export IMG_DIR=_theme/img

Do not

export VAGRANT_IP=192.168.33.10
export THEME_DIR=_theme
export CSS_DIR=$THEME_DIR/css
export JS_DIR=$THEME_DIR/js
export SASS_DIR=$THEME_DIR/sass
export IMG_DIR=$THEME_DIR/img

Todo

It later to modify it because I wrote for myself!

  • [ ] direnv deny support.
  • [ ] direnv reload support.
  • [ ] Refactoring.